Coinbase Overview for Iraq
Founded in 2012 and headquartered in the United States, Coinbase is one of the world's largest and most recognizable cryptocurrency exchanges. For Iraq traders, Coinbase offers a secure gateway to buy, sell, and store major c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and USDT. However, the review context here is retail forex trading, and Coinbase is fundamentally not a forex broker. It does not offer currency pairs like EUR/USD with leverage; instead, it offers crypto-to-fiat conversions at 1:1 with no leverage. This makes Coinbase irrelevant for traditional forex traders in Iraq who expect margin trading, low spreads, and MetaTrader platforms. Still, Coinbase is relevant for Iraq traders who want to hedge with crypto, transfer value using USDT, or access a globally regulated exchange. Its overall score of 3.7 reflects strong security and regulation but poor suitability for forex.

Islamic Account — Iraq Muslim Traders
Coinbase does not offer an Islamic account, and there are no plans to add one. Since Coinbase primarily facilitates spot trading of cryptocurrencies without leverage, there are no interest charges or swap fees applied to positions, which some Muslim traders may find acceptable. However, Coinbase does pay interest on certain staked assets (e.g., Ethereum), which would be considered riba (interest) under strict Islamic finance rules. For Iraq traders seeking a fully Sharia-compliant trading environment, Coinbase is not the right platform. There are no swap-free forex accounts here; that is a product offered by dedicated forex brokers. If you want to trade forex with an Islamic account, you should look at brokers like Exness or IC Markets that explicitly offer swap-free accounts. For basic crypto holding without staking, Coinbase could be acceptable, but you must avoid staking rewards to remain Sharia-compliant.

Final Verdict — Is Coinbase Worth It for Iraq Traders?
3.7/5
★★★★★
Coinbase is not recommended for Iraq traders seeking a retail forex brokerage experience. It offers zero leverage, no MT4/MT5 support, and no traditional forex instruments. While its regulatory backing and security are excellent, these do not compensate for the absence of core forex features. For Iraq traders, Coinbase is best used as a cryptocurrency exchange to buy USDT or Bitcoin and then transfer those funds to a regulated forex broker that supports Middle Eastern clients. If your goal is to trade EUR/USD or gold, you will need a broker with leverage and competitive spreads. If you simply want to buy crypto as an investment or hedge, Coinbase is a good choice. Given the overall score of 3.7, we advise Iraq traders to keep Coinbase for crypto transfers, but choose a dedicated forex broker for actual trading.
